The game between the All-Leiter team and the University second nine scheduled for yesterday afternoon was not played as only four of the All-Leiter team appeared on the field. Several men were unable to play yesterday on account of examinations, and the game has been postponed until Thursday. Any member of the All-Leiter nine who cannot possibly play on Thursday is requested to leave word at the CRIMSON office for the manager of the series, in order that a substitute may be appointed. The team is made up as follows: p., D. C. Brennan '08, C. E. Lincoln '08; c., L. Howe '07; 1b., H. B. Chase 2M.; F. W. Cole 2L.; 2b., C. W. Bruce '06; 3b., G. R. J. Boggs '06; s.s., A. W. Coolidge 3L.; l.f., G. N. Clark '08; cf., B. V. Kanaley 2L.; r.f., L. H. Leary 2L.; (captain.).
